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about preschools in Golden Gate, IL:

What is the average cost of preschool in Golden Gate, IL, and are there any local financial assistance programs?

In Golden Gate, monthly preschool tuition typically ranges from $150 to $300, which is relatively affordable compared to larger Illinois cities. For financial assistance, you can inquire directly with preschools about sliding scale fees and also contact the Wayne County Community Services Block Grant office, as they sometimes have funds for early childhood education support for qualifying families.

How do I verify the licensing and quality of a preschool in Golden Gate?

All licensed preschools in Illinois are regulated by the Department of Children and Family Services (DCFS). You can search for a specific Golden Gate provider's licensing status and any history of violations on the DCFS website. Additionally, visiting the preschool in person and asking about staff qualifications and curriculum is the best way to assess quality firsthand.

What are the typical enrollment timelines and age requirements for preschools in Golden Gate?

Most preschools in Golden Gate follow a traditional school year calendar, with enrollment opening in early spring for the fall semester. Children are generally required to be 3 or 4 years old by September 1st, and most must be fully toilet-trained. Due to limited slots in this small community, it's advisable to contact programs by February or March to secure a spot.

Are there preschools in Golden Gate that offer specific educational approaches, like play-based or Montessori?

Given Golden Gate's small size, most local preschools offer a traditional, play-based learning model that aligns with Illinois Early Learning Standards. For specialized approaches like Montessori or Reggio Emilia, parents often need to look at programs in nearby larger towns, such as Fairfield. However, the local programs are known for their strong emphasis on social development and kindergarten readiness.

What should I consider regarding location and transportation for preschools in a rural area like Golden Gate?

In Golden Gate, most preschools are centrally located, but transportation is typically not provided by the programs. Parents should consider the drive time and weather conditions on rural routes, especially in winter. Many families find carpooling with other local parents to be a practical solution for managing the commute to and from preschool.

Finding the Right Start: Your Guide to Preschool for 2-Year-Olds in Golden Gate, IL

As a parent in Golden Gate, Illinois, watching your two-year-old blossom is one of life's greatest joys. Those curious eyes, the rapid language explosion, and the budding desire for independence signal it might be time to consider a structured social environment. The search for a preschool for 2 year olds can feel both exciting and overwhelming. You’re not just looking for childcare; you’re seeking a nurturing foundation that supports this incredible stage of development right here in our community.

The first thing to know is that a quality program for two-year-olds looks different from one for older preschoolers. At this age, the focus should be less on formal academics and more on fostering security, exploration, and social-emotional growth. In a Golden Gate preschool, you’ll want to see a warm, responsive environment where teachers understand that toddlers learn through play and hands-on discovery. Look for classrooms with soft spaces, simple sensory tables, and plenty of age-appropriate toys that encourage fine and gross motor development. The schedule should be flexible, balancing short group activities with ample time for free play, snacks, and rest.

When you tour local options, pay close attention to the teacher-child interactions. For two-year-olds, a low child-to-teacher ratio is crucial for individual attention and safety. Observe if the educators get down on the children’s level, use gentle language to help name emotions, and patiently guide those early social negotiations over sharing a toy. These are the moments that build the emotional intelligence and communication skills your child will carry forward. Don’t hesitate to ask about a program’s philosophy on potty training, as policies can vary; some Golden Gate preschools may require it, while others will work with you and your child at their own pace.

For parents in our area, considering logistics is also key. A preschool for 2 year olds might offer part-time options, such as two or three mornings a week, which can be a perfect gentle introduction for both child and parent. Think about the location—is it conveniently situated for your daily routine in or around Golden Gate? A shorter commute can make the transition smoother for a tired toddler at the end of a stimulating day.

Ultimately, trust your instincts. The right preschool will feel like a partnership. You should feel welcomed, your questions should be answered thoroughly, and you should be able to picture your child thriving in that space. This first step into early education is about planting seeds of confidence, curiosity, and a love for learning. By taking the time to find a program that aligns with your family’s values and your child’s unique personality, you are giving them a wonderful gift—a positive and secure start to their educational journey right here in Golden Gate.
